将数据库放在/bin/www.js文件里面引入 require('../db/db');

/db/db.js

这个copynodejs是自己数据库的集合名称

const mongoose = require('mongoose');

// 连接数据库地址名称
mongoose.connect('mongodb://127.0.0.1:27017/copynodejs');
// http://127.0.0.1:3000

// 导出查询相关  
var query = function (sql, callback) {
  pool.getConnection(function (err, conn) {
    if (err) {
      callback(err, null, null);
    } else {
      conn.query(sql, function (qerr, vals, fields) {
        // 释放连接  *注意:释放连接要在 conn.query*   
        conn.release();
        // 事件驱动回调    
        callback(qerr, vals, fields);
      });
    }
  });
};

module.exports = query;

Logo

DAMO开发者矩阵,由阿里巴巴达摩院和中国互联网协会联合发起,致力于探讨最前沿的技术趋势与应用成果,搭建高质量的交流与分享平台,推动技术创新与产业应用链接,围绕“人工智能与新型计算”构建开放共享的开发者生态。

更多推荐